strabus species-group

Diagnosis. Tergal process lateral with pair of sublateral depressions, tubercle and tuft slightly directed toward each other.

Remarks. It has two species: D. strabus Azevedo and D. thysanus Azevedo. Distribution. Dominican Republic and Panama.
